3-Day Adventure Itinerary in Detroit (July 2023)

  1. Day 1: Belle Isle Park
    12 minutes (4.6 miles) from Downtown Detroit

    Start your adventure by visiting Belle Isle Park, a beautiful island park in the Detroit River. Spend the morning exploring the park's lush greenery, walking trails, and stunning views of the city skyline. In the afternoon, rent a kayak or paddleboard to explore the surrounding waterways. In the evening, enjoy a picnic by the waterfront and witness a mesmerizing sunset over the Detroit River.

  2. Day 2: Detroit RiverWalk
    15 minutes (5.2 miles) from Belle Isle Park

    Embark on a thrilling adventure along the Detroit RiverWalk. Start your morning with a bike ride or a jog along the scenic pathways that stretch for miles. As you stroll, you'll encounter various public art installations and parks. In the afternoon, take a riverboat tour to learn about Detroit's maritime history. As the sun sets, enjoy a delicious dinner at one of the waterfront restaurants while taking in the picturesque views of the river.

  3. Day 3: Detroit Urban Adventure
    10 minutes (3.8 miles) from Detroit RiverWalk

    For an adrenaline-filled day, explore the urban adventures Detroit has to offer. Start your morning by visiting the Detroit Rock Climbing Company for an exhilarating indoor rock climbing experience. In the afternoon, head to the Detroit International Speedway for a thrilling ride in a high-performance race car. In the evening, immerse yourself in the vibrant nightlife of Detroit by visiting live music venues or trying out one of the many escape rooms in the city.

Recommendations

If you have time, consider visiting the Detroit Institute of Arts to explore its extensive art collection. Additionally, taking a day trip to the Henry Ford Museum and Greenfield Village is highly recommended to learn about the history of innovation and American culture. To maximize your fun, engage in the local food scene by trying out Detroit-style pizza and visiting Eastern Market, a renowned farmers market.
